
The Motul Czech Round is just around the corner for the MOTUL FIM Superbike World Championship paddock, and it will be WorldSSP action first on the menu; 09:40 Local Time (UTC +2) for their Free Practice session, followed at 10:35 for WorldSBK’s Free Practice 1 and WorldSSP300’s Free Practice at 11:35. After lunch, WorldSSP riders will partake in the first Tissot Superpole session of the weekend at 13:55, preceding WorldSBK’s Free Practice 2, and for the day’s last event, WorldSSP300’s Superpole session at 16:00. Saturday will start with WorldSBK’s FP3 at 09:00, followed by a pair of Warm-Up sessions beginning with WorldSSP followed by WorldSSP300. WorldSBK will return to the track for their Tissot Superpole at 11:00, then after lunch; it is full gas for Race 1 action, WorldSSP at 12:35, WorldSBK at 14:00, and WorldSSP300 at 15:15 to close Saturday. Sunday’s final day of action at Most begins with a trio of Warm-Ups before, at 11:00, WorldSBK holds their Tissot Superpole Race. The weekend will conclude with a tripleheader of Race 2 action featuring WorldSSP at 12:35, WorldSBK at 14:00, and WorldSSP300 at 15:15.
